1.a. Company Description

Lumentum Holdings Inc.manufactures and sells optical and photonic products in the Americas, the Asia-Pacific, Europe, the Middle East, and Africa.The company operates in two segments, Optical Communications (OpComms) and Commercial Lasers (Lasers).


The OpComms segment offers components, modules, and subsystems that enable the transmission and transport of video, audio, and data over high-capacity fiber optic cables.It offers tunable transponders, transceivers, and transmitter modules; tunable lasers, receivers, and modulators; transport products, such as reconfigurable optical add/drop multiplexers, amplifiers, and optical channel monitors, as well as components, including 980nm, multi-mode, and Raman pumps; and switches, attenuators, photodetectors, gain flattening filters, isolators, wavelength-division multiplexing filters, arrayed waveguide gratings, multiplex/de-multiplexers, and integrated passive modules.This segment also provides Super Transport Blade, which integrates optical transport functions into a single-slot blade; vertical-cavity surface-emitting lasers; directly modulated and electro-absorption modulated lasers; and laser illumination sources for 3D sensing systems.


It serves customers in telecommunications, data communications, and consumer and industrial markets.The Commercial Lasers segment offers diode-pumped solid-state, fiber, diode, direct-diode, and gas lasers for use in original equipment manufacturer applications.It serves customers in markets and applications, such as sheet metal processing, general manufacturing, biotechnology, graphics and imaging, remote sensing, and precision machining.


Lumentum Holdings Inc.was incorporated in 2015 and is headquartered in San Jose, California.

2. Lumentum's Strong Q2 FY2026 Earnings: A Deeper Dive

Lumentum Holdings reported a standout second quarter with revenue reaching $665.5 million, a company record and a significant 65% year-over-year growth. The company's non-GAAP operating margin was 28.4%, and diluted net income per share came in at $1.67, beating estimates of $1.41. Components revenue reached $444 million, a 17% sequential increase and 68% year-over-year growth, while systems revenue reached $222 million, a significant 43% sequential and 60% year-over-year increase.

Growth Drivers and Outlook

The company's three primary growth drivers are cloud transceivers, optical circuit switches (OCS), and co-packaged optics (CPO). Cloud transceiver revenue grew significantly, outperforming the legacy cloud-like run rate, and the company has established a lead position in transceiver suppliers. Lumentum expects to comfortably surpass the $750 million quarterly revenue milestone next quarter, with a $805 million midpoint representing an 85% plus year-over-year increase. Guidance for Q3 2026 is a net revenue range of $780 to $830 million, representing a new all-time quarterly revenue record.

Operational Highlights and Challenges

Lumentum has made significant progress in its OCS business, with a $400 million order backlog and a majority slated for shipment in the second half of the year. The company is also making strides in CPO, securing an additional multi-$100 million purchase order for ultra-high-power lasers. However, the company faces challenges in terms of factory capacity, and is pivoting to contract manufacturing to meet demand. 8. Lumentum Holdings Inc.'s Porter Forces

Forces Ranking

Threat Of Substitutes

Lumentum Holdings Inc. operates in the optical and photonic industry, which is characterized by rapid technological advancements. While there are substitutes available, the company's focus on innovation and R&D helps it stay ahead of the competition.

Bargaining Power Of Customers

Lumentum Holdings Inc. has a diverse customer base, including leading companies in the telecommunications, data communications, and consumer electronics industries. While customers have some bargaining power, the company's strong relationships and customized solutions help mitigate this risk.

Bargaining Power Of Suppliers

Lumentum Holdings Inc. relies on a network of suppliers for components and materials. While the company has some bargaining power due to its size and scale, suppliers also have some leverage due to the specialized nature of the components.

Threat Of New Entrants

The optical and photonic industry has high barriers to entry, including significant R&D investments and specialized manufacturing capabilities. While new entrants are possible, they would face significant challenges in competing with established players like Lumentum Holdings Inc.

Intensity Of Rivalry

The optical and photonic industry is highly competitive, with several established players competing for market share. Lumentum Holdings Inc. faces intense competition from companies like II-VI Incorporated, Finisar Corporation, and Oclaro Inc.
